This Campground was formally Yogi Bear's Jellystone Park which confused us because the signs from the road still says Yogi Bear's Jellystone Park. We finally found the park then because it was off season we had no idea how to check-in. Which we could have been e-mailed some information. A guest helped us and others helped us to our campsite. Even gave us lamps to light the pull-thru. Our site was near the playground so that was great for our son. The next day it was raining which was no big deal but what the park failed to mention is that the sites in the back of the park will flood. Ours did but thankfully our truck didn't have water damage but our neighbors had to move their vehicles.

Directions
N-bnd: From Jct US-17 & SR 216, E 0.9 mi on SR-216 to SR-641, N 1.5 mi to SR-655, E 0.35 mi to SR-714, N 0.2 mi (R); or S-bnd: From Jct US-17 & SR-636, E 0.5 mi on SR-636 to SR-656, SE 1.4 mi to SR-641,S 0.8 mi to SR-655, E 0.35 mi to SR-714, N 0.2 mi (R)
